
Set in the Puritan colonies of New England in the latter part of the 17th century, this is the story of two men, one a minister, the other a doctor, and their secret love for one another, which turns out to be not so secret, especially to their families. It’s not a romantic, idealized portrayal, and one that made me think. I especially liked the author’s afterword, where he discusses the limited access to, and sources of, LGBTQ history, particularly relationships, prior to recent times.
